免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 3335 | 回复: 2
打印 上一主题 下一主题

关于Linux AS4中MYSQL参数配置文件my.cnf交流! [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2006-06-27 16:08 |只看该作者 |倒序浏览
我们使用2台Linux AS4服务器架设DISCUZ程序的BBS,以及X-SPACE;Web+MySQL。
配置一样:XEON 3.0*2,4G内存,73G SCSI Raid1。

这是我们服务器配置参数:(参考了DZ官方 http://www.discuz.net/viewthread ... p;extra=&page=1 文)
[client]
default-character-set =gbk

[mysqld]
skip-bdb
skip-innodb
skip-locking
skip-name-resolve
default-character-set=gbk
query_cache_size = 64M
query_cache_limit = 8M
port=3306
tmpdir=/tmp/
socket=/tmp/mysql.sock
back_log=50
connect_timeout=20
key_buffer_size=512M  
max_connections=800
max_allowed_packet=4M
wait_timeout=10
read_buffer_size=32M
sort_buffer_size=32M
myisam_sort_buffer_size=128M
join_buffer_size = 32M
table_cache=1024
thread_cache=64
set-variable    = long_query_time=1
set-variable    = slow_launch_time=1
set-variable    = thread_concurrency=8
set-variable    = max_heap_table_size=256M
set-variable    = interactive_timeout=20
server-id       = 1
set-variable    = tmp_table_size=128M
set-variable    = record_buffer=32M
set-variable    = max_connect_errors=30000


server-id        = 1


这是网上资料中手机之家论坛的数据库配置,4G内存,LINUX,MYSQL 4.0.26
[mysqld]
port            = 3306
socket          = /tmp/mysql.sock
skip-name-resolve
skip-locking
skip-innodb
skip-bdb
key_buffer = 768M
max_allowed_packet = 16M
table_cache = 1536
sort_buffer_size = 384M
read_buffer_size = 384M
read_rnd_buffer_size = 384M
join_buffer_size = 384M
myisam_sort_buffer_size = 768M
thread_cache = 256
query_cache_size = 256M
query_cache_limit = 8M
# Try number of CPU's*2 for thread_concurrency
thread_concurrency = 8

set-variable    = long_query_time=1
set-variable    = slow_launch_time=1
set-variable    = max_connections=640
set-variable    = interactive_timeout=20
set-variable    = connect_timeout=20
set-variable    = wait_timeout=20
set-variable    = max_heap_table_size=768M
set-variable    = max_connect_errors=32768
server-id       = 1

# 下面的设置仅适用于LINUX机器,不要在WINDOWS上设置
# Point the following paths to different dedicated disks
tmpdir          = /dev/shm/


我的问题是:query_cache_size该怎么设置才好呢?看多很多技术文章,都是众说纷纭。基本上多数文章意见是设置在64m值左右,太大反而不好。但是又看到手机之家的许多参数设置值都很大,所以心中有点困惑,my.cnf究竟该如何更改才能顺应我们论坛日后发展?

以前使用win服务器几年,现在转入linux不久,所以不是太了解,希望大家能赐教一下。
ps 我们[论坛]流量规模不算大,服务器资源剩余充足,但希望正确配置后稳定运行长久。

[ 本帖最后由 瞬间空白 于 2006-6-27 16:14 编辑 ]

论坛徽章:
0
2 [报告]
发表于 2006-06-27 16:32 |只看该作者
my.cnf这些参数是随时可以调的,没必要太专注在这些小的参数上吧。
实在不爽,你可以做个测试咯。

论坛徽章:
0
3 [报告]
发表于 2006-06-28 02:12 |只看该作者
恩,那就按照这样的参数来设置...真的要做测试的时候恐怕也要过一阵子,也只有流量真正处于负载阶段才能.
接下来再准备装ea..和squid来提下速度了..
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P